>What I want to say is that the recent FIDE qualifiers have varying time
>controls. Most unfortuately the pgn files do not include key words/phrases like
>"blitz", "rapid" or "sudden death". Filtering out short time control games has
>to be done by the round number. For example: 1.1 and 1.2 are full-time long time
>control. 1.3, 1.4 are rapid. 1.5.,1.6 are blitz. and 1.7 is sudden death.
>
>This makes it very difficult to extract games of long time control from a pgn
>file of all types of games.
